HomeMy WebLinkAboutNurses Week_Rehab Center_5.12.2010P R O C L A M A T I O N WHEREAS, the nearly 3.1 million registered nurses in the United States comprise our nation’s largest health care profession; and WHEREAS, the depth and breadth of the registered nursing profession meets the different emerging health care needs of the American population in a wide range of settings; and WHEREAS, a renewed emphasis on primary and preventative health care will require the better utilization of all our nation’s registered nursing resources; and WHEREAS, professional nursing has been demonstrated to be an indispensable component in the safety and quality of care of hospitalized patients; and WHEREAS, the demand for registered nursing services will be greater than ever because of the aging of the American population, the continuing expansion of life-sustaining technology and the explosive growth of home health care services. NOW, THEREFORE, I, GEORGE GARVER, MAYOR OF THE CITY OF GEORGETOWN, TEXAS, do hereby proclaim May 10th-15th, 2010 as NURSES WEEK In Georgetown, Texas and ask that all residents of this community join me in honoring the registered nurses who care for all of us and show our appreciation for them not just during this week, but at every opportunity throughout the year.
